Output 5e73a96572a370da668cd4a3a3892077bd000cdb293ea986f0eb59837a631005:1

value
270818093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fb004434ffbcbd6187f10023652296df9fe76e OP_EQUAL
address
MBdqwxibcfCaJeu9rdKT7eBZM4mhQSP6s9
transaction
5e73a96572a370da668cd4a3a3892077bd000cdb293ea986f0eb59837a631005
spent
true